# Flaglight Rollouts — Approvals

Quick version for on-call: any rollout touching more than 5% of traffic needs an approval in Flaglight before the ramp continues. Kill switches don't need approval — just flip them and note it in the incident channel. Scheduled ramps pause automatically if error budget burns hot. If you're stuck at 2 a.m. with a pending approval, there's one person authorized to override, and that's the approver below.

account owner for tagep-bafof: Norael Gilax Juleth

## Ownership

Fixturesmith is the test-data factory library used across Hollowbridge services. If factories break CI or seed generation misbehaves during an incident, do not patch generated fixtures directly; fix the factory definition. Breaking changes require a version bump and migration note. Page or ping the owner listed below.

named custodian: Zorael Sordor

Ticket: Quillbase schema registry rejects valid event payloads

Summary: The Quillbase registry returns a 409 conflict when registering a backward-compatible schema for the cart-updated event.

Steps to reproduce:
1. Open the Quillbase admin console for the Tarnow staging cluster.
2. Upload the v3 cart-updated schema via the registry endpoint.
3. Observe the 409 despite compatibility mode being set to BACKWARD.

Support agents verifying this will need authenticated access. Include the bearer token below in the Authorization header.

login token, yajeg-fawif: eyJhbGciOiJIUzI1NiIsInR5cCI6IkpXVCJ9.eyJzdWIiOiIEdPQYnZXaZIn0.HSRTnYZBx0Qc

Team — the cut-over of the Pellbrook circuit breaker in front of the Quillmar pricing API completed last night without customer-visible errors. We observed two brief half-open probes during the traffic ramp, both of which closed cleanly within the expected window. Error budgets were untouched, and fallback caching behaved as designed under the synthetic failure injection. For the weekly sync, please review the breaker thresholds we landed on, listed below.

config for kadug-yahop:
quenwyn:
  pin: 2459
  metrics_host: metrics.quenwyn.lumicsys.internal
  tenant: julax
  seal: seal_0d5ead96